#3256
Livada_XI
Fermierul Gigel are o livadă cu peri de forma unui triunghi dreptunghic cu laturile de câte n
peri fiecare și având perii organizați pe linii și coloane. Pe prima linie este un singur păr, pe a doua doi peri, etc. Pe ultima linie sunt n
peri. Pentru fiecare păr se cunoaște numărul de pere din el. Hoțul Dorel intră în livada lui Gigel prin colțul stânga jos, adică prin primul element al ultimei linii. El se poate deplasa paralel cu rândurile de peri, adică cu liniile, respectiv cu coloanele livezii. Astfel, dintr-o poziție aflată pe linia i
și coloana j
, Dorel poate merge pe linia i-1
și coloana j
sau pe linia i
și coloana j+1
. Ca să nu îl prindă Gigel, hoțul Dorel trebuie ia toate perele din perii de pe traseul pe care merge, să iasă pe la sfârșitul unei linii de peri și să fure un număr minim de pere (deoarece nu e lacom sau nu le poate duce și îl prinde Gigel).
Problema | Livada_XI | Operații I/O |
livada_xi.in /livada_xi.out
|
---|---|---|---|
Limita timp | 0.1 secunde | Limita memorie |
Total: 64 MB
/
Stivă 8 MB
|
Id soluție | #49954597 | Utilizator | |
Fișier | livada_xi.cpp | Dimensiune | 644 B |
Data încărcării | 21 Martie 2024, 08:16 | Scor / rezultat | Eroare de compilare |
livada_xi.cpp:4:13: error: variable 'std::ifstream cin' has initializer but incomplete type ifstream cin("livada_xi.in"); ^ livada_xi.cpp:5:14: error: variable 'std::ofstream cout' has initializer but incomplete type ofstream cout("livada_xi.out"); ^ livada_xi.cpp: In function 'int main()': livada_xi.cpp:12:5: error: reference to 'cin' is ambiguous cin>>n; ^ livada_xi.cpp:4:10: note: candidates are: <typeprefixerror>cin ifstream cin("livada_xi.in"); ^ In file included from livada_xi.cpp:1:0: /usr/include/c++/4.8/iostream:60:18: note: std::istream std::cin extern istream cin; /// Linked to standard input ^ livada_xi.cpp:15:13: error: reference to 'cin' is ambiguous cin>>a[i][j]; ^ livada_xi.cpp:4:10: note: candidates are: <typeprefixerror>cin ifstream cin("livada_xi.in"); ^ In file included from livada_xi.cpp:1:0: /usr/include/c++/4.8/iostream:60:18: note: std::istream std::cin extern istream cin; /// Linked to standard input ^ livada_xi.cpp:30:5: error: reference to 'cout' is ambiguous cout<<minn; ^ livada_xi.cpp:5:10: note: candidates are: <typeprefixerror>cout ofstream cout("livada_xi.out"); ^ In file included from livada_xi.cpp:1:0: /usr/include/c++/4.8/iostream:61:18: note: std::ostream std::cout extern ostream cout; /// Linked to standard output ^
www.pbinfo.ro permite evaluarea a două tipuri de probleme:
Problema Livada_XI face parte din prima categorie. Soluția propusă de tine va fi evaluată astfel:
Suma punctajelor acordate pe testele utilizate pentru verificare este 100. Astfel, soluția ta poate obține cel mult 100 de puncte, caz în care se poate considera corectă.